Dan Benishek will face Democrat Gary McDowell in the November election
PETOSKEY -- Republican 1st District Congressional candidate Jason Allen will not pursue a recount of the official election results certified by the State Board of Canvassers on Friday.
In a statement released by Allen, he said: "Over the last few months, we had a spirited campaign and I am truly humbled by the support I have received across the 1st Congressional District. This past week I have been speaking to Republican leaders across the state, my supporters, and most importantly my family, to determine the best course of action. As a result of those conversations, I have decided not to pursue a recount."
After all the precincts had reported on election night, the Secretary of State Website showed a one vote difference between Allen and his primary opponent, Dan Benishek.
The certification process resulted in the numbers changing to give Benishek a 15-vote lead.
Benishek released a statement saying, "Today Senator Allen demonstrated that he is a man who puts his country, his conservative principles, and his party ahead of his own interests."
Benishek will face Democrat Gary McDowell in the November election.
